A comprehensive Career Advancement Programme in Drone Precision Agriculture equips participants with the skills needed to thrive in this rapidly expanding sector. The program focuses on practical application, bridging the gap between theoretical knowledge and real-world implementation of drone technology in agriculture.
Learning outcomes include mastering drone piloting and maintenance, proficiency in data acquisition and processing using advanced sensors (multispectral and hyperspectral imagery), and expertise in analyzing this data for precision farming applications. Participants will gain experience in creating customized solutions for crop monitoring, yield prediction, and targeted fertilization. This Drone Precision Agriculture program offers training on software like Pix4D and Agisoft Metashape for data analysis.
